Walt Whitman, Leaves of Grass, Boston: Thayer and Eldridge, 1860.
Description:
This copy of Leaves of Grass is open to the “Leaf of Faces,” which catalogs the many faces of America. The poem may be evidence of how Whitman's obsession with physiognomy (the pseudoscientific study of faces for evidence of character traits) entered into his poetic work.
